From Bugzilla Helper: User-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Win98; en-US; rv:0.9.9+) Gecko/20020405 BuildID: 2002040503 There is one thing, where Mozilla acts completely different than IE or Opera and it really bothers me at times. If you look at a webpage that contains images or at an image directly loaded from a server and you now want to store the image to disk (out of the currently displayed webpage or just the recently loaded image from the server), the download manage window opens. It opens just for a few milliseconds, because it will most likely take the data from the memory cache of Mozilla, but it does open. In IE the download manager does not open in that case and in Opera neither. What for? It just stores the pictures to disk. Even though we are just talking about a few milliseconds here, it is annoying if you browse through pages that contain lots of pictures and you want to store many of them to disk (picture archives for example). Isn't it possible to just open the download manager if REALLY something is downloaded from a server address like it is within IE and Opera? Reproducible: Always Steps to Reproduce: 1. Store a picture to disk which was loaded from a server or is part of a webpage. Actual Results: Download manager opens and closes at once (maybe unless you have chosen to not close it after download) Expected Results: Download manager should not open, no download is taking place.
